## What is IT Network Pro Designer?

IT Network Pro Designer is a professional-grade network architecture and IP design platform built entirely on deterministic engineering rules. Every recommendation - routing protocol selection, VLAN assignments, IP addressing, QoS classes, security zones - is calculated from traceable rules based on RFC, IEEE, and NIST standards.

No AI. No internet connection required. No guesswork.

THE 17-PHASE DESIGN WIZARD

The core of the app is a structured 17-phase workflow that walks you through every dimension of a network design:

Phase 1 - Project scope: site count, user count, industry, availability tier
Phase 2 - Site survey: per-site details, buildings, floors, data center presence
Phase 3 - Device inventory: servers, cameras, IoT, IP phones, OT systems
Phase 4 - Application profile: traffic mix, latency, bandwidth requirements
Phase 5 - Security requirements: compliance frameworks, NAC, MFA, Zero Trust
Phase 6 - Wireless design: Wi-Fi standard, AP count, 802.1X, guest SSID
Phase 7 - WAN design: MPLS, SD-WAN, Internet, hybrid, redundancy model
Phase 8 - IP addressing: RFC 1918 subnets auto-generated per site and VLAN
Phase 9 - VLAN design: IDs, names, and purpose auto-generated from inventory
Phase 10 - Routing protocol: OSPF, BGP, IS-IS, EIGRP, or static, rules-selected
Phase 11 - High availability: redundant core, HSRP/VRRP, spanning tree, LAG
Phase 12 - Data center: hypervisor, storage type, DMZ, out-of-band management
Phase 13 - DNS design: internal domain, split DNS, DNSSEC, forwarders
Phase 14 - DHCP design: scopes, failover, primary and secondary servers
Phase 15 - QoS design: DSCP classes auto-generated from application profile
Phase 16 - Security zones: firewall zones with trust levels, auto-generated
Phase 17 - IPv6: dual-stack planning with /48 site and /64 LAN allocations

PROFESSIONAL REPORTS

Generate full engineering documents directly from your completed design:

- High-Level Design (HLD) - complete multi-section design deliverable
- IP Address Plan - full subnet table with gateways, DHCP ranges, usable hosts
- Security Architecture - zones, ACLs, compliance, layer-2 security controls
- Executive Summary - scored summary for management and stakeholders
- Routing Design - protocol areas, config snippets, best-practice recommendations
- QoS Design - traffic classes, DSCP values, IOS policy-map output
- Wireless Design - SSID table, channel plan, controller architecture
- WAN Design - circuit table, redundancy model, topology description
- Validation Report - rules engine results with remediation guidance

DESIGN VALIDATION

The built-in rules engine scores your design from 0 to 100 and identifies:

- Critical issues that must be resolved before the design is complete
- Warnings based on industry best practices
- Passed rules with references to the applicable standard

NETWORK DIAGRAM

A live SwiftUI canvas renders your topology automatically as you complete each phase - core, distribution, and access layers with WAN connectivity and site columns.

KNOWLEDGE LIBRARY

An offline reference covering every protocol and technology used in network design. Topics include OSPF area design, BGP prefix filtering, VLAN trunking, QoS DSCP values, HSRP/VRRP/GLBP, 802.1X port security, DMVPN, SD-WAN, and BFD fast failover.

DESIGN TEMPLATES

Pre-built starting points for common scenarios: Small Office, Medium Enterprise, Large Enterprise, Data Center, Healthcare (HIPAA), and Retail (PCI-DSS).
